My Grom is pretty modded out but totally stock they are a blast too. I have already been through 2 bore, piston, cam upgrades in it. Started as a 125cc, then to a 164cc, now a 181cc (pretty much the limit without major crank case modifications required). Still get 100mpg and I make twice the power as stock. I am around 14whp now which is super fun to zip around on. Ohlins suspension all around. Lot's of little things beyond that including swingarm upgrade, brake lines, rear sprocket, front sprocket, tail eliminator, tail section, renthal chain, billet bits and pieces all over, wideband O2 conversion with gauge, Had a Kitaco I-map fuel controller but now I have a Power Commander V with fuel and timing control. If you get one let me know because I have been riding mine since day 1 release last Aug and have NEVER seen another one on the road. It was the 1st one registered in AZ when I got it. I really can't believe I never see them and I know there are at least a few out there now. Next on the list is the FullBlown Turbo kit set to release in a couple weeks for the Grom. Super excited about it IF the price is right. Otherwise I will make my own kit for it.
